ARTICLE-85
: Compensation to an arrested or convicted person [
go to this ARTICLE
]
... 2. When a
person
has by a
final decision
been
convicted
of a
criminal offence
, and when subsequently his or her
conviction
has been reversed on the ground that a new or newly
discovered
fact
shows conclusively that there has been a
miscarriage of justice
, the
person
who has
suffered
punishment
as a result of such
conviction
shall be compensated according to
law
, unless it is proved that the
non-disclosure
of the unknown
fact
in
time
is wholly or partly attributable to him or her. ...
... 3. In
exceptional
circumstances
, where the
Court
finds
conclusive
facts
showing that there has been a
grave
and manifest
miscarriage of justice
, it may in its
discretion
award
compensation
, according to the
criteria
provided in the
Rules of Procedure and Evidence
, to a
person
who has been released from
detention
following a
final decision
of
acquittal
or a
termination
of the
proceedings
for that
reason
. ...
